Apill
Wensday 8 early this morning
I left Harpers Ferry for Barry
ville in Co with the quarter
master Capt Cristie Doc Fomon
and a guard over teh waggons I
rode Doc Simpers Horse our
journey led us through the
Shanando Valley rich and
beautifull we passed through
charles town the county
town of Jefferson County Saw
the court House in which
John Brown was tried and
condemned to death (__)
is the (__) principle in
this town the citizens would
turn their head from us
we arrived at Barryville 1/2 past
one the boys soon put my
tent and store up I sleep
this night in head quarters
on the floor I dont think
I was ever more tired in all
my life I rode 20 miles
to day am in good health
for which I feal thankfull
